The average train between Market Harborough and Winchester takes 2h 42m and the fastest train takes 2h 26m. There is an hourly train service from Market Harborough to Winchester.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Trains run hourly between Market Harborough and Winchester. The earliest departure is at 5:25 AM in the morning, and the last departure from Market Harborough is at 9:54 PM which arrives into Winchester at 1:16 AM. All services require a transfer at London St Pancras International and take an average of 2h 42m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

No, there is no direct train from Market Harborough to Winchester. However, there are services departing from Market Harborough station and arriving at Winchester station via London St Pancras Intl.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 42m.

The distance between Market Harborough and Winchester is 159.4 km. The road distance is 244 km.
You can take a train from Market Harborough to Winchester via London St Pancras International, Euston station, Waterloo Station, and London Waterloo in around 2h 43m.
